1. Short title and commencement.–(1) This Act maybe called the National Rural Employment
Guarantee (Extension to Jammu and Kashmir*) Act, 2007.
(2) It shall come into force on such date1
as the Central Government may, by notification in the
Official Gazette, appoint; and different dates may be appointed for different areas in the State and any
reference to the commencement of this Act shall be construed as a reference to the coming into force of
that Act in such areas.
2. Extension and amendment of the National Rural Employment Guarantee Act, 2005.–(1) The
National Rural Employment Guarantee Act, 2005 (42 of 2005) (hereinafter referred to as the principal
Act) and all rules, orders and schemes made there under by the Central Government are hereby extended
to, and shall be in force in, the State of Jammu and Kashmir*.
(2) With effect from the date of commencement of this Act, in the principal Act, in sub-section (2) of
section 1, the words “except the State of Jammu and Kashmir*” shall be omitted.
3. Construction of reference to a law not in force in Jammu and Kashmir.–Any reference in any
Act mentioned in the principal Act to a law which is not in force in the State of Jammu and Kashmir*
shall, in relation to that State, be construed as a reference to the corresponding law, if any, in force in that
State.
